Yes, just as there are colleges that don’t require the GED or high school diploma, some trade schools accept students who haven’t finished high school or earned a GED. Instead, the trade school requirements might include taking a placement test or getting recommendations from teachers or bosses. The GED ® test covers 4 subjects: Math, Science, Social Studies, and Reasoning Through Language Arts. You can take all 4 together or one at a time at an official GED ® test center when you’re ready. If you need a testing accommodation, you can request one prior to scheduling your test.
